I'm the one starting all the conversations
Not they.
I'm the one pumping in words
Like I was trying to pump in oxygen
To keep them alive.
Not they.
I'm the one asking questions,
Looking like an absolute idiot,
Or sounding so smart they don't want
To talk to me.
No, not they.
I depended on them.
They said burden us with your rants
Your thoughts
And sorrows.
But yet they never reply.
I am once again alone.
And could someone please tell me why?
